**What this job involves**:
Due to an internal promotion, we’re searching for our next Head of Research New Zealand You will lead a talented, diverse and collaborative team, whilst ensuring we provide tailored strategic research services to internal and external clients, covering all sectors of the New Zealand markets.
**A snapshot of the role**:
Write an annual business development plan which is aligned with our NZ business strategy - regularly review and measure performance
Work collaboratively with our Executive Team to identify and convert new business opportunities for all business lines
Maintain contact with clients to ensure high calibre of service is maintained. Ensure clients are satisfied with service and delivery, be front of mind for further opportunities and cross sell other business lines
Author and co-author thought leadership papers that solidifies JLL’s position as a market leader across multiple areas of real estate
**Sound like you? This is what we’re looking for**:
Minimum of 6-8 years’ experience within the property industry (or related field)
Qualifications in Property, Economics, Finance or other analytical disciplines
Superior communication skills are essential, as are confidence and professionalism
